Basic principle of supersonic cold spray

So, what exactly is supersonic cold spray? Simply put, it is a method that uses high-pressure gas to spray powder materials onto the surface of a substrate. Unlike traditional spraying, supersonic cold spray can be carried out at low temperatures, avoiding material damage caused by thermal effects.

Advantages of cold spray

The advantages of cold spray technology are not limited to this! First, it can enhance the performance of materials without changing their properties. Second, since there is almost no heat transfer during the spraying process, it avoids material deformation caused by thermal effects. In addition, cold spraying also has extremely high coating density, which greatly improves the durability of the coating.
